Capitol, Suite 250 Little Rock, Arkansas 72201 Effective: July 26, 1999 Idaho Public Utilities Commission Office of the Secretary ACCEPTED FOR FILING JUL 2 6 1999 Issued: July 12, 1999 Boise, Idaho CONNECT!LD, INC.Idaho Price List Original Page 10 SECTION 3 - DESCRIPTION OF SERVICE & RATES, (CONT' Calculation of Distance Usage charges for mileage sensitive services vary based on the type of service subscribed to by the Customer. For services utilizing switched access, mileage measurements for rate schedules are based on the distance in airline miles between rate centers associated with the originating and terminating stations. For services utilizing dedicated access, mileage measurements for rate schedules are based on the distance in airline miles between the CONNECT! LD network access point associated with the station utilizing Dedicated Access Origination/Termination and the rate center associated with the called/calling station. The distance between the originating and terminating points is calculated by using the "V" and "R" coordinates ofthe serving wire centers as defined by BellCore (Bell Communications Research), in the following manner: Step 1: Obtain the "V" and "R" coordinates for the serving wire center or network access point serving the Customer s location and the called/calling station. Step 2: Obtain the difference between the "V" coordinates. Obtain the difference between the "R" coordinates. Step 3: Square the differences obtained in Step 2. Step 4: Add the squares ofthe "V" difference and "R" difference obtained in Step 3. Step 5: Divide the sum of the square obtained in Step 4 by ten (10). Round to the next higher whole number if any fraction results from the division. Step 6: Obtain the square root ofthe whole number obtained in Step 5. Round to the next higher whole number if any fraction is obtained. This is the distance between the originating and terminating locations of the call. Idaho CONNECT!LD, INc.Idaho Price List Original Page 11 SECTION 3 - DESCRIPTION OF SERVICE & RATES, (CONT' Timing of Calls Billing for calls placed over the network is based in part on the duration of the call. Timing for all calls begins when the called party answers the call (i.e. when two way communications are established.) Answer detection is based on standard industry answer detection methods, including hardware and software answer detection. Chargeable time for all calls ends when one of the parties disconnects from the call. Call durations and minimum calling periods are provided with each specific product as described in this tariff. SECTION 3 - DESCRIPTION OF SERVICE & RATES, (CONT' Operator Assisted Calling 10.1 General Description Connect!'s Operator Assisted Calling service is available for use by Connect! subscribers. The Customer may dial "00" or "00+ the destination telephone number to access the Company s operator. Calls are billed in one minute increments, with additional per call charges reflecting the level of operator assistance and billing method. Appropriate operator service charges are billed on a per call basis. Operator service charges are not discounted for time of day. Station to Station Station to Station calls are non-person-to-person calls placed or billed with operator assistance. Where available, calls may be billed to a third party or collect to the called party. Third party billing is billing arrangement by which the charges for a call may be billed to a number that is different from the calling number or the called number. Collect billing is a billing arrangement by which the charge for a call may be charged to the called party, provided the called party accepts the charge with a positive response. Calls may be processed on an automated or live operator basis. Person to Person Person to Person calling is a service whereby the person originating the call specifies to the Company operator a particular person to be reached, or a particular person, station, room number, department, or office to be reached through a PBX attendant.
